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
254 167185337 86618 1337711 314519
38910272 383104042
38910272 383104042
02 1315087 2076
All about undefined
Interested in learning more?
38910272 383104042
02 1315087 2076
See more
20 5965632
14 2714421049 48015 529
See more
341161 1971 2035585
875 82380 75526324383 1922248652 6352432
See more